ZIP Code 44021 is a ZIP Code Tabulation Area in Geauga County, Ohio, home to about 5,739 residents. The median household income of $79,359 is below the Geauga County median ($100,783).

From 2019 to 2023, ZIP Code 44021's population declined 5.6% from 6,080 to 5,739, while its median gross rent rose 6.3% from $871 to $926.

The median resident is 43.0 years old. The largest age group is 5 to 17, 15.8% of residents.
